In this summer program, students will learn about the Internet of Things, use cases, and how to program Arduino to create IOT projects For Students: Grades 3 to 8 (Fall 2023) Camp Timings: July 31 to Aug 4, Mon to Fri - 10 am PT to 12 pm PT/ 1 pm ET to 3 pm ET In this camp, students will learn about electronics and programming, starting from the very basics and building up to mastery of the Arduino platform. Students will learn how to use sensors to detect external events, such as light or sound, and how to perform an action linked to these events. Students will learn- 1. What is IOT and use cases? 2. How to program an Arduino microcontroller 3. Ways to interface Arduino with analog and digital sensors (detecting things like light, noise, or pressure) 4. How to use a software library to control motors, lights, sounds, and more 5. Application of key concepts for prototyping 6. Develop an IOT project Note: Materials cost is not included in this program. Parents will be notified on email on the materials/ kit that can be ordered separately.
